Inverter overload capability:
105% < load ≤ 110%: transfer to bypass mode after 60
min
110% < load ≤ 125%: transfer to bypass mode after 10
min
125% < load ≤ 150%: transfer to bypass mode after 1
min
Load > 150%: transfer to bypass mode after 200 ms
Bypass overload capability:
Load ≤ 125%: run
continuously in bypass
mode
1000% load: run for 100
ms
